
Analytics Verilerindeki Anormal Tarayıcı İstatistiklerini User Agent ile Anlama ve Çözme
Dijital dünyada her web sitesi sahibi için analitik veriler, sitenin performansı hakkında paha biçilmez bilgiler sunan bir pusula gibidir. Ziyaretçi davranışlarından trafik kaynaklarına, en popüler sayfalardan dönüşüm oranlarına kadar birçok metrik, stratejik kararlar almak için temel oluşturur. Ancak bazen bu verilerde "anormallikler" gözlemleyebiliriz: beklenmedik yükselişler, düşüşler, tuhaf tarayıcı veya cihaz kombinasyonları. Bu tür anormal istatistikler, yalnızca veri bütünlüğünüzü bozmakla kalmaz, aynı zamanda özellikle Google AdSense kullanan yayıncılar için ciddi sorunlara, örneğin
geçersiz etkinlik ve potansiyel
AdSense politikaları ihlallerine yol açabilir. İşte tam bu noktada, her dijital ziyaretçinin ardında bıraktığı "User Agent" bilgisi devreye girer. Bu makalede, analitik verilerinizdeki anormallikleri User Agent ile nasıl anlayacağınızı ve çözüme kavuşturacağınızı, özellikle de bir SEO editörü ve AdSense yayıncısı gözünden inceleyeceğiz.
Anormal Tarayıcı İstatistikleri Neleri İşaret Eder?
Web sitenizin analitik raporlarında alışılmadık paternler fark etmek, bir şeylerin yolunda gitmediğinin ilk işaretidir. Bu anormallikler çeşitli şekillerde kendini gösterebilir:
*
Yüksek Hemen Çıkma Oranları (Bounce Rates): Belirli bir tarayıcı, coğrafi bölge veya cihaz türünden gelen trafiğin anormal derecede yüksek bir hemen çıkma oranına sahip olması. Bu, ziyaretçilerin sitenize gelip hemen çıktığı, içeriğinizle etkileşime girmediği anlamına gelir.
*
Çok Düşük Ortalama Oturum Süreleri: Binlerce oturumun ortalama süresinin saniyelerle ifade edilmesi, gerçek kullanıcı davranışıyla bağdaşmayan bir durumdur.
*
Tanıdık Olmayan Coğrafi Kaynaklar: Hedef kitlenizle veya iş modelinizle alakasız, çok uzak veya şüpheli coğrafi bölgelerden gelen yoğun trafik.
*
Garip Cihaz/Tarayıcı Kombinasyonları: Piyasada neredeyse hiç kullanılmayan eski tarayıcı versiyonları veya mobil cihaz adları ile gelen yüksek trafik hacimleri.
*
Aşırı Fazla veya Az Sayfa Görüntüleme: Tek bir oturumda aşırı fazla sayıda sayfa görüntüleme veya tam tersi, tüm oturumların sadece tek bir sayfa görüntülemesinden ibaret olması.
*
Referans Spam: Analitik raporlarınızda, sitenizle hiçbir bağlantısı olmayan şüpheli web sitelerinden gelen referans trafiği görmek.
Bu tür anormal veriler, reklam gösterimlerinizin manipüle edilmesine,
geçersiz trafik oluşumuna ve dolayısıyla AdSense gelirlerinizin düşmesine, hatta AdSense hesabınızın risk altına girmesine neden olabilir. Bu yüzden bu anormalliklerin kaynağını tespit etmek hayati önem taşır.
Bu Anormalliklerin Temel Nedenleri
Anormal istatistiklerin arkasında genellikle birkaç farklı neden yatar:
1.
Bot Trafiği (İyi Niyetli ve Kötü Niyetli):*
İyi Niyetli Botlar: Arama motoru örümcekleri (Googlebot, Bingbot vb.), site izleme araçları veya SEO analiz botları gibi siteniz için faydalı olan otomatik programlar. Bunlar genellikle standart User Agent dizeleriyle kendilerini belli ederler ve doğru yapılandırılmış analiz araçları tarafından filtrelenebilirler.
*
Kötü Niyetli Botlar: Web kazıyıcıları (scrapers), spam göndericiler, DDoS saldırılarını tetikleyen botnetler veya sahte reklam tıklamaları/gösterimleri üreten botlar. Bu tür botlar, gerçek kullanıcı davranışını taklit etmeye çalışarak veya gizlenerek
geçersiz etkinlik yaratabilirler.
2.
Hayalet Spam (Ghost Spam): Bazen sitenizi ziyaret etmeden doğrudan Google Analytics verinize enjekte edilen sahte oturumlar. Bu tür spam genellikle belirli bir User Agent içermez veya anlamsız User Agent'lar kullanır.
3.
Yanlış Yapılandırılmış Analiz Araçları: Google Analytics kurulumunuzda yapılan hatalar, filtrelerin yanlış uygulanması veya veri akışındaki kesintiler de anormal raporlara yol açabilir.
User Agent: Kimliğinizi Açığa Çıkaran Dijital İmza
User Agent, bir web tarayıcısının veya uygulamasının bir web sunucusuna gönderdiği bir HTTP başlığıdır. Bu başlık, sunucuya istemci hakkında temel bilgiler sağlar. Temelde, her bağlantının "Ben şuyum ve şunu kullanıyorum" deme şeklidir. Bir
User Agent dizesi genellikle şu bilgileri içerir:
*
İşletim Sistemi (OS): Windows, macOS, Linux, Android, iOS vb.
*
Tarayıcı (Browser): Chrome, Firefox, Safari, Edge, Opera vb.
*
Tarayıcı Sürümü: Tarayıcının spesifik versiyon numarası.
*
Cihaz Türü: Mobil, tablet, masaüstü.
*
Bot Kimliği: Eğer ziyaretçi bir botsa (örneğin Googlebot), bu dizede açıkça belirtilir.
Bu bilgi, sunucunun içeriği istemcinin cihazına ve yeteneklerine göre optimize etmesine olanak tanır. Ancak bizim için daha da önemlisi, bu dijital imza anormal trafik kaynaklarını tespit etmede kritik bir rol oynar. Bir User Agent dizesini analiz ederek, bir ziyaretçinin gerçek bir insan mı, iyi niyetli bir bot mu yoksa kötü niyetli bir bot mu olduğunu anlamak için önemli ipuçları elde edebiliriz.
User Agent Verilerini Anlamlandırma
User Agent verilerine, Google Analytics'in bazı bölümlerinden (özellikle "Kitle > Teknoloji > Tarayıcı ve İşletim Sistemi" gibi raporlar derinlemesine bilgi sunmasa da), ancak en detaylı şekilde sunucu günlük dosyalarınızdan ulaşabilirsiniz. Apache veya Nginx gibi popüler web sunucuları, her isteği bir User Agent dizesiyle birlikte kaydeder.
Sunucu günlüklerinde veya detaylı bir User Agent raporunda dikkat etmeniz gerekenler:
*
Tanınan Bot Adları: `Googlebot`, `Bingbot`, `AhrefsBot`, `SemrushBot` gibi yaygın arama motoru veya SEO botlarını tanımlayın. Bunlar genellikle normal ve istenen trafik kaynaklarıdır.
*
Şüpheli veya Eksik Bilgiler: Tarayıcı adı, işletim sistemi veya sürüm bilgisi eksik olan veya tamamen anlamsız karakter dizilerinden oluşan User Agent'lar, genellikle kötü niyetli botları işaret eder.
*
Jenerik User Agent'lar: `Mozilla/5.0` gibi çok genel veya `Python-urllib` gibi programlama dili ile başlayan dizeler, genellikle manuel tarayıcılardan ziyade programatik erişimi gösterir.
*
Tekrarlayan Paternler: Belirli bir User Agent dizesinin, olağan dışı bir hızda veya belirli bir IP adresinden sürekli olarak tekrarlanması, otomatik bir işlemin işareti olabilir.
Bu verileri manuel olarak incelemek zaman alıcı ve hataya açık olabilir. İşte tam da bu noktada, özel bir 'User Agent Görüntüleyici' aracı veya yaklaşımı devreye girer. Sunucu günlüklerini daha derinlemesine incelemek için [/makale.php?sayfa=sunucu-log-analizi-rehberi] gibi kaynaklardan destek alabilirsiniz.
User Agent Görüntüleyici ile Analiz ve Çözüm Yolları
Bir 'User Agent Görüntüleyici', karmaşık User Agent dizelerini ayrıştırarak okunabilir ve anlamlı bilgilere dönüştüren bir araç veya işlevsellik konseptidir. Bu tür bir araç, şüpheli trafik kaynaklarını tespit etme sürecini önemli ölçüde hızlandırabilir ve kolaylaştırabilir.
Bir User Agent Görüntüleyici'nin Sunabileceği Faydalar:*
Otomatik Tanımlama: Bilinen bot User Agent'larını otomatik olarak tanır ve "arama motoru botu", "analiz botu" gibi kategorilere ayırır.
*
Detaylı Ayrıştırma: Her User Agent dizesini işletim sistemi, tarayıcı, sürüm, cihaz türü gibi bileşenlere ayırarak görselleştirir.
*
Filtreleme ve Raporlama: Belirli kriterlere göre (örneğin, bilinmeyen botlar, belirli bir IP aralığı, belirli bir tarayıcı sürümü) filtreleme ve raporlama yeteneği sunar. Bu sayede anormal desenleri hızlıca gözlemleyebilirsiniz.
*
Trend Analizi: Zaman içindeki User Agent dağılımlarını izleyerek, yeni bot saldırılarını veya trafik paternlerindeki değişiklikleri tespit etmenize yardımcı olur.
Bu araç, özellikle
AdSense optimizasyonu ve geçerli trafik tespiti için hayati önem taşır.
Etkili Çözüm Stratejileri
User Agent verileriyle anormallikleri tespit ettikten sonra atabileceğiniz adımlar şunlardır:
1.
Google Analytics Filtreleri Kullanımı:* Bilinen iyi niyetli botları hariç tutmak için GA'daki "Bot Filtrelemesi" özelliğini etkinleştirin.
* Belirli User Agent dizelerini, IP adreslerini veya referans spam kaynaklarını hariç tutmak için özel filtreler oluşturun. Bu, raporlarınızdaki veri kirliliğini azaltır.
2.
Sunucu Seviyesi Engelleme:* Şüpheli User Agent'ları veya IP adreslerini .htaccess (Apache) veya Nginx yapılandırma dosyalarınız üzerinden engelleyin. Bu, botların sitenize ulaşmasını doğrudan engeller. Örneğin, belirli bir User Agent içeren tüm istekleri 403 Forbidden hatası ile reddedebilirsiniz.
* Yoğun kötü niyetli trafik gönderen IP adres bloklarını engelleyin.
3.
CAPTCHA ve Güvenlik Duvarları:* Hassas formlara veya yüksek trafik alan sayfalara CAPTCHA doğrulama ekleyerek otomatik bot girişlerini engelleyebilirsiniz.
* Web Uygulama Güvenlik Duvarları (WAF) gibi çözümler, kötü niyetli botları ve saldırıları otomatik olarak algılayıp engellemede yardımcı olabilir. Sitenizin güvenliğini artırmaya yönelik genel stratejiler için [/makale.php?sayfa=web-sitesi-guvenligi-ipuclari] makalemize göz atabilirsiniz.
4.
Sürekli İzleme ve Analiz:* Analitik verilerinizi ve sunucu günlüklerinizi düzenli olarak gözden geçirmek, yeni tehditleri veya anormallikleri erken fark etmenizi sağlar. Botlar ve saldırı yöntemleri sürekli geliştiği için proaktif olmak çok önemlidir.
5.
AdSense Raporlama:* Eğer sitenizde
geçersiz etkinlik veya şüpheli trafik kaynaklarından kaynaklandığını düşündüğünüz AdSense sorunları yaşıyorsanız, durumu Google'a bildirmekten çekinmeyin. Google, kendi algoritmalarıyla bu tür sorunları tespit etmeye çalışsa da, yayıncı geri bildirimleri de değerlidir.
Google AdSense Politikaları ve Temiz Verinin Önemi
Google AdSense, yayıncılardan ve reklamverenlerden oluşan ekosistemin sağlıklı işlemesi için katı politikalara sahiptir. Bu politikaların merkezinde "geçerli etkinlik" ve
şeffaf veri yer alır. Bot trafiği veya manipülatif yöntemlerle oluşturulan reklam gösterimleri ve tıklamaları, AdSense politikalarına aykırıdır ve aşağıdaki ciddi sonuçlara yol açabilir:
*
Reklam Gelirlerinin Düşmesi: Geçersiz trafik nedeniyle oluşan gösterim ve tıklamaların geliri yayıncıya ödenmez.
*
AdSense Hesabının Askıya Alınması veya Kapatılması: Tekrarlanan veya ciddi politika ihlalleri, AdSense hesabınızın tamamen kapatılmasına neden olabilir, bu da gelecekteki reklam gelirlerinizi sıfırlar.
*
Reklamveren Güveninin Zedelenmesi: Bot trafiği, reklamverenlerin yatırımlarının boşa gitmesine neden olur ve AdSense platformuna olan güvenlerini sarsar.
Bu nedenle, analitik verilerinizdeki anormal tarayıcı istatistiklerini anlamak ve çözmek sadece sitenizin performansı için değil, aynı zamanda AdSense gelirlerinizin sürdürülebilirliği ve hesabınızın güvenliği için de hayati önem taşır.
Geçerli trafik sağlamak, hem sitenizin itibarını korur hem de Google ile olan ilişkinizi güçlendirir.
Sonuç: Proaktif İzleme, Güvenilir Veriler
Dijital dünyanın sürekli değişen dinamikleri içinde, web sitenizin analitik verilerini düzenli olarak gözden geçirmek ve anormal desenleri erkenden tespit etmek kritik bir beceridir. User Agent bilgisi, bu tespit sürecinde en güçlü araçlarınızdan biridir. Bir 'User Agent Görüntüleyici' konseptiyle bu verileri anlamlandırarak, sitenizi kötü niyetli botlardan koruyabilir, verilerinizin doğruluğunu sağlayabilir ve en önemlisi Google AdSense politikalarına uyumlu, sağlıklı bir reklam ortamı sürdürebilirsiniz. Unutmayın, güvenilir veriler, doğru stratejilerin ve sürdürülebilir bir dijital başarının temelini oluşturur. Proaktif izleme ve hızlı aksiyon alma yeteneği, hem SEO performansınızı hem de AdSense gelirlerinizi güvence altına alacaktır.